Default 2005 Toyota Camry 4cyl wont start

Hello,
Hoping I can get some help here. My 2005 4cyl Camry with 98,000 wont crank over. I thought it was the battery so we got one at Walmart, but that was not the problem. I'm trying to repair it myself, but my vision is bad at 75 (no night driving) so trying to have neighbor kid help me. I cannot afford a shop to repair it so here I am. I checked a 5amp fuse under the dash cover (youtube suggestion) and it looks fine, Then checked the 30amp fuse under the fuse cover on right side of engine. Look good. Tried starter bumping with a stick and tapping a hammer, nothing. When I turn the key, nothing and no clicking or trying to start. One youtube video suggested it's a starter relay (blue color) next to all the fuses in engine area. I could not get it out even after pushing the clip back to release it. Fact is I cracked the cover of this relay and hope it's ok.
1: anyone think it's the starter solenoid?
2. anyone think it's the starter itself?
Suggestions greatly appreciated. Thank you very much. Jim

What is and is not getting electrical power? Headlights, radio, windows, etc?

Do you have a voltmeter? Find the wire that goes to the starter solenoid from the ign switch. Its the SMALL!! wire to the solenoid. Check for battery voltage at this wires terminal on the solenoid when the ign is turned to start. If no voltage there is an issue with the circuit from ign key to solenoid or a voltage problem. Note the key may be connected to a small relay which then activates power to this small solenoid.

Get a jumper cable or a section of house wire. You hold one end of the wire to the + battery terminal while the helper CAREFULLY momentarily touches the other end to the LARGE electrical cable terminal on the starter. Determine if the motor works. If yes do the same but this time hold it the end of the battery cable that connects to the solenoid. Have someone momentarily turn the ign key to start. If it works here you have problem with the battery cable.

Also check the battery cable ends and connection of the battery cable ground to chassis.
